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building located?

    New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building stands in Midtown Manhattan, near Bryant Park. It places you at the heart of New York City’s cultural and commercial activity.

  • When is the best time to visit New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building?

    Spring and fall are frequently suggested for lighter crowds at New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building, with comfortable temperatures ranging from 55–71°F (13–22°C). Early mornings often provide a quieter experience, while the library’s indoor spaces make visits appealing year-round.

  • How old is New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building?

    New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building opened to the public in the early twentieth century, making it over 100 years old. Its architecture reflects the aspirations and civic vision of that era.

  • Why was New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building built?

    The building was constructed to house and share a growing collection of knowledge, welcoming the public free of charge. It embodies New York City’s commitment to education, research, and cultural enrichment.

  • What are some things to do near New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building?

    Around New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building, you can explore Bryant Park, enjoy Midtown arts venues, or experience local dining and shopping. The area has many galleries, flagship stores, and iconic city landmarks.

  • How is the weather near New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building?

    Winters are chilly around 28–44°F (-2–7°C), while summers bring warmer days near 70–85°F (21–29°C), with rain possible in all seasons. Packing layers and a light umbrella is often recommended due to changeable weather.

  • How was New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building built?

    New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building was constructed with Beaux-Arts architecture, using marble and steel framing. Crews spent several years crafting its facade, grand halls, and renowned reading rooms, combining artistry and engineering.

  • What is the history of New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building?

    Since opening in the early 1900s, New York Public Library - Stephen A. Schwarzman Building has supported public learning through collections, exhibitions, and programs. Its location and design have made it a symbol of open access to information in New York City.
